There is no way to write restrictions for settings which rely on another plugin which might not be installed

Bug #1476627 reported by Vitaly Kramskikh on 2015-07-21
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
Fuel for OpenStack
High
Vitaly Kramskikh

Bug Description

See http://lists.openstack.org/pipermail/openstack-dev/2015-July/070080.html

There should be support to turn off strict mode for some restrictions

Tags: ui Edit Tag help
Changed in fuel:
assignee: Fuel UI Team (fuel-ui) → Vitaly Kramskikh (vkramskikh)

Fix proposed to branch: master
Review: https://review.openstack.org/207426

Changed in fuel:
status: Confirmed → In Progress

Reviewed: https://review.openstack.org/207426
Committed: https://git.openstack.org/cgit/stackforge/fuel-web/commit/?id=aafd74b430f883114b3c7cebed18cfa42b88cb81
Submitter: Jenkins
Branch: master

commit aafd74b430f883114b3c7cebed18cfa42b88cb81
Author: Vitaly Kramskikh <email address hidden>
Date: Thu Jul 30 15:11:33 2015 +0300

    Support 'strict' flag for restrictions

    Closes-Bug: #1476627

    Change-Id: Iba64887e9d693264a6d0a859becd51cd11929a16

Changed in fuel:
status: In Progress → Fix Committed

Reviewed: https://review.openstack.org/225409
Committed: https://git.openstack.org/cgit/stackforge/fuel-plugin-detach-keystone/commit/?id=3c996b17e30ad5b2c59af7955aab6887603016ea
Submitter: Jenkins
Branch: master

commit 3c996b17e30ad5b2c59af7955aab6887603016ea
Author: Matthew Mosesohn <email address hidden>
Date: Sat Sep 19 14:14:44 2015 +0400

    Add restriction and fixed dependence on detach-database

    This plugin always required detach-database plugin,
    but now it is possible to add UI restrictions to
    notify the user and refuse deployment.

    Now plugin enablement is dependent on detach-database.
    standalone-keystone role is dependent on detach-database.

    Change-Id: I6ae70aea1a81d6f398de1eb40bf3352c9b278087
    Related-Bug: #1476627

Vladimir Khlyunev (vkhlyunev) wrote :

ISO 298 (RC3) - verified with fuel-plugin-detach-keystone plugin (which depends on fuel-plugin-detach-database plugin).

Changed in fuel:
status: Fix Committed → Fix Released
To post a comment you must log in.
This report contains Public information  Edit
Everyone can see this information.

Other bug subscribers